Abstract

The invention belongs to the technical field of minimally invasive traditional Chinese medicine, and discloses a needle knife endoscope which comprises a needle knife structure and an ultrafine endoscope structure, wherein the front section of the ultrafine endoscope structure is sleeved in the needle knife structure, the needle knife structure comprises a hollow needle knife handle and a tubular needle knife body, one end of the needle knife body is provided with a needle head, the other end of the needle knife body is coaxially connected with the end part of the needle knife handle, the side surface of the needle knife handle is connected with a connecting channel, one end of the needle knife handle, which is far away from the needle knife body, is provided with a connecting pipe, and the outer side of the connecting pipe is sleeved with a locking device.

Background
The needle knife technique is also called small needle knife technique, which was created by the Zhu Hanzhang professor in the eighty years of the last century, and is one of the eight major minimally invasive techniques in traditional Chinese medicine at present. The needle knife is an operating tool used by the needle knife technology, the shape of the operating tool is similar to that of a tiny scalpel, the needle knife has a unique operating principle (debonding and stripping) for treating pain caused by soft tissue injury. It is popular with primary hospitals because of its simple, convenient and cheap features. Because the needle knife is small and exquisite, the diameter is about 1.0mm, when the needle knife is released and stripped, no operation incision is made, tissues are not fully exposed, the release and stripping are mainly carried out by depending on the experience of an operator, the small and exquisite advantage is the defect at the same time, safety accidents occur frequently, the release and stripping of the needle knife are carried out, focus searching is carried out by depending on the x-ray positioning, the ultrasonic positioning or the experience of the operator, the focus searching operation is called as 'blind operation', and the needle knife operation cannot know the focus property due to the incapability of direct vision, and the operation (release and stripping) cannot be thorough. For example, the tenosynovitis can not be completely released after the operation after the release, and the curative effect is greatly reduced. A greater range of debonding, such as a debonding of a herniated disc, is less reliable. The needle knife is a knife even smaller, and the blind operation of the needle knife is a dangerous behavior, so that medical accidents are inevitable.
Based on the above, the invention designs a needle knife mirror to solve the problems.

Example (b):
as shown in fig. 1-6, the invention provides a needle knife scope, which includes a needle knife structure 1 and an ultrafine endoscope structure 2, a front section of the ultrafine endoscope structure 2 is sleeved inside the needle knife structure 1, the needle knife structure 1 includes a hollow needle knife handle 11 and a tubular needle knife body 12, one end of the needle knife body 12 is provided with a needle for puncturing, and the other end is coaxially connected with an end of the needle knife handle 11, so that the ultrafine endoscope structure 2 passes through the needle knife handle 11 and extends into the needle knife body 12, a side surface of the needle knife handle 11 is connected with a connecting channel 13, one end of the needle knife handle 11, which is far away from the needle knife body 12, is provided with a connecting pipe 14, an outer side of the connecting pipe 14 is sleeved with a locking device 3, the locking device 3 includes a locking sleeve ring 31 and a fixing sleeve 32, which are connected to the outer side of the connecting pipe 14 through threads, and an inner side of the locking sleeve 31 is sleeved and slid on an outer side of the fixing sleeve 32;
the superfine endoscope structure 2 is composed of an integrally formed objective end 21, an image transfer and transfer part 22 and an eyepiece end 23, the objective end 21 is connected with the eyepiece end 23 through the image transfer and transfer part 22, the outer side of the objective end 21 is coated with a stainless steel protection ring 211, the image transfer and transfer part 22 is composed of an image transfer optical fiber and a light guide optical fiber, the outer sides of the front section and the rear section of the image transfer and transfer part 22 are respectively coated with an endoscope insertion tube 221 and a soft protection layer 222, and the stainless steel protection ring 211 is fixedly connected with the end face of the endoscope insertion tube 221.
It should be noted that: the front sections of the objective lens end 21 and the image transfer part 22 sequentially penetrate through the inside of the locking notch device 3 and the needle knife handle 11 and extend to the inside of the needle knife body 12, and the objective lens end 21 is close to the needle head end of the needle knife body 12; the end of the connecting channel 13 is provided with a joint, and the connecting channel 13 is communicated with the inner cavity of the needle handle 11 and is used for being connected with external working instruments.
In this embodiment: when using, insert the anterior segment of superfine endoscope structure 2 into needle sword structure 1's work end, connect imaging system with the eyepiece end 23 of superfine endoscope structure 2 back end, open imaging system, make focus department picture appear, be connected with external work apparatus through connecting channel 13, can realize the puncture, the water injection, the function of gas injection and notes medicine and suction, through fore shaft device 3 that sets up, can pin the anterior segment of superfine endoscope structure 2 and fix inside needle sword structure 1, in the time of the operation, make the objective end 21 of needle sword endoscope more stable, it is more clear accurate to the observation of patient's focus department, visual operation platform has been provided for traditional chinese medical science acupuncture technique, become traditional chinese medical science blind vision acupuncture into visual acupuncture, a reliable way is provided for traditional chinese medical science modernization.
In a preferred embodiment, as shown in fig. 1, 2 and 4, the fixing sleeve 32 is made into a flexible tubular structure, a tapered ring 321 is disposed on an outer side of one end of the fixing sleeve 32 close to the locking collar 31, and the tapered ring 321 is slidably connected to an inner wall of the locking collar 31, the locking collar 31 is rotated to move along the connecting pipe 14, and under the action of the tapered ring 321, the locking collar 31 presses the fixing sleeve 32 to the inner side to tighten it, so that the front section of the image transfer portion 22 can be fixed.
In a preferred embodiment, as shown in fig. 1, fig. 3, fig. 5 and fig. 6, the objective end 21 is an integrated objective system, and is made by integrally forming a set of lenses and a prism, the external diameter of the integrated objective is 0.47mm, the fiber image bundle is 0.47mm, and 15000 pixels are used for image transmission, the eyepiece end 23 includes an eyepiece housing 231, an eyepiece system is installed inside the eyepiece housing 231, an observation portion 232 is arranged at one end of the eyepiece housing 231, and a cold light source interface 233 is connected to a side surface of one end of the eyepiece housing 231, which is far away from the observation portion 232, and can be connected to an external imaging system, so as to facilitate observation of a picture at a focus.
In a preferred embodiment, as shown in fig. 2 and 6, the endoscope insertion tube 221 has the same outer diameter as the stainless steel protection ring 211, is compact in overall structure, has a good protection effect, and is convenient for disinfection and cleaning; the outer diameters of the front sections of the objective lens end 21 and the image transmission and transfer part 22 are less than or equal to 1.0mm, and the inner diameter of the needle knife body 12 is greater than 1.0mm, so that the ultra-fine needle knife endoscope is formed, only about 1.0mm puncture holes are formed, and nearly nondestructive diagnosis and treatment are really realized.
In a preferred embodiment, as shown in fig. 1 and 3, the rear section of the image transfer portion 22 is a flexible structure of 1500mm, and the flexible protective layer 222 is a PVC spiral tube, so that it is flexible and convenient for the operator to use, and the eyepiece end 23 extends to the outside to connect with the imaging system, so that the operator does not need to contact the easily-contaminated imaging system, and the contamination link is reduced.
In a preferred embodiment, as shown in fig. 1, 2 and 4, the outer diameter of the needle knife body 12 is set to be 1.5mm, the length of the needle knife body 12 is set to be 150mm, the needle knife is used for needle knife loosening and stripping operation, and has the functions of puncture, water injection, gas injection, medicine injection and suction, and the outer side of the needle knife handle 11 is provided with a plurality of anti-skid grooves, so that the needle knife has an anti-skid function and is convenient to operate and use.
The working principle is as follows: when the medical device is used, firstly, a focus position is positioned through an X-ray or B-ultrasonic, gentian violet is used for marking on the skin at the projection position of the body surface, 1% of lidocaine is used for making a skin dune at the skin at the marking position, and the working sleeve punctures the focus position and locally numbs to directly reach the focus; injecting 10-20ml of physiological saline into the vicinity of a focus along the inner wall of the needle knife body 12, inserting the front section of the superfine endoscope structure 2, locking and fixing the front section of the superfine endoscope structure 2 in the needle knife structure 1 through the locking device 3, then connecting the ocular end 23 of the rear section of the superfine endoscope structure with an imaging system, opening the imaging system to enable a picture at the focus to appear, and adjusting an adjusting valve of an optical interface of the imaging system until the image is clear; is connected with external working instruments through a connecting channel 13, and is pumped while being infused with physiological saline to keep the operation field clean, and also can be used for sticking a medical operation water receiving pad pasting in the operation field, so that the needle knife is released and peeled off under the monitoring of a superfine endoscope after the focus image is clear and the focus property is known under the superfine endoscope.
